I have a vector Fezq, with size 116x1. I would like to remove all the elements of this vector that have an absolute value greater than .025, so I used the line of code shown below.
Feyqlimit = Fezq(Fezq <= abs(.025))
Yet after I applied this, I generated this as the solution:
Feyqlimit =
-0.0203
0.0194
-0.6905
-0.2784
Does anyone have any ideas as to why my inequality isn't functioning correctly?

Feyqlimit = Fezq(abs(Fezq) <= .025)
